Why 800Notes Comments Can Be a Serious Problem
800Notes is one of the most visible phone-number lookup and comment platforms online. When someone searches a phone number associated with a business or individual, 800Notes pages often rank near the top of search results. That visibility makes comments on the platform particularly influential.
Many comments are anonymous, unverified, and emotionally driven. While some users post legitimate warnings, others post inaccurate, exaggerated, or malicious remarks. Because the platform allows open commentary, even a single misleading post can shape perception unfairly.
People searching remove comments from 800Notes are often dealing with:
- False accusations
- Misidentified phone numbers
- Harassing or defamatory remarks
- Spam-related assumptions
- Outdated information
- Competitor or troll activity
Search engines do not judge intent or fairness. They rank pages based on relevance and authority. Google explains this clearly in its guidance on creating helpful, reliable content. As a result, 800Notes pages can surface prominently even when comments are inaccurate.
How 800Notes Works and Why Comments Spread
Understanding how 800Notes functions is critical before attempting removal.
800Notes aggregates phone numbers and allows users to post comments without identity verification. Each phone number has its own page, and comments are added chronologically. The platform itself does not verify claims, which means speculation and assumption can quickly appear as “truth” to casual readers.
Why these pages rank well:
- High domain authority
- Long-standing indexing
- Clear phone-number relevance
- Frequent user-generated updates
This combination makes 800Notes pages difficult to displace without a strategy.
Can You Actually Remove Comments from 800Notes?
The short answer: sometimes, but not always.
800Notes does allow comment removal in specific circumstances. However, removal is discretionary and limited. The platform prioritizes free expression and typically removes content only when it violates its policies.
Understanding what qualifies—and what does not—prevents wasted effort.
When 800Notes May Remove a Comment
800Notes is more likely to remove comments that include:
- Explicit threats or harassment
- Hate speech
- Personal identifying information
- Clear impersonation
- Obvious spam or scam links
- Duplicate or automated postings
If a comment falls into these categories, reporting it is worthwhile.
When 800Notes Usually Refuses Removal
Most removal requests are denied when comments:
- Express opinions
- Make vague accusations
- Describe perceived spam activity
- Contain unverified claims
- Are negative but not abusive
This is frustrating for individuals and businesses, but it reflects how user-generated platforms operate.

Why Google Usually Won’t Remove 800Notes Pages
Many people attempt to remove 800Notes results through Google. This rarely succeeds unless strict criteria are met.
Google only removes content under limited conditions, explained in Remove Information You Believe Is Harmful.
Eligible cases include:
- Sensitive personal data
- Legal violations
- Explicit imagery
- Court orders
Most 800Notes comments do not qualify, even when inaccurate.
The Reality: Suppression Works Better Than Removal
Because direct removal is unreliable, suppression is the most effective long-term solution.
Suppression means pushing unwanted pages lower in search results by outranking them with stronger, more relevant content. Most users never click past the first page, so reducing visibility dramatically reduces impact.
Suppression aligns with how Google ranks content rather than fighting the system.
How Search Result Suppression Works
Suppression relies on building authority and relevance.
Key components include:
- Owned content that targets the same queries
- Optimized profiles and pages
- Consistent publishing
- Strong trust signals
Over time, Google favors accurate, authoritative information over anonymous commentary.

Common Mistakes That Make 800Notes Issues Worse
Avoid these actions:
- Posting defensive comments on 800Notes
- Arguing publicly with anonymous users
- Using fake accounts to counter comments
- Publishing thin or duplicate content
- Expecting instant results
These actions often increase attention rather than reduce it.
Legal Options: When They Apply and When They Don’t
Legal action is rarely effective against anonymous comment platforms unless comments cross clear legal thresholds.
Consult an attorney only if comments involve:
- Defamation with provable falsehood
- Threats or harassment
- Impersonation
Even then, legal outcomes are uncertain and time-consuming.
